izmo Ltd., a global leader in Automotive Digital Solutions, has received ISO 27001:2022 Certification for its adherence to global information security best practices. This certification covers all products, platforms, and consulting services in Bangalore, India, as well as its subsidiaries serving the EU and South American markets. The certification signifies a commitment to protecting customer and organizational data and a step towards meeting GDPR compliance for European businesses.
